The device utilizes a crushable energy dissipating material which is especially adapted for use as a shock absorber in the landing gear system of a vehicle designed to land on a planet or satellite. The space vehicle has four main struts and bracing struts. The shock absorber could be used to dissipate unusual impacts on automobile bumpers. It can also be used on car stoppers at the end of railway spur lines.
